Fluency
During the session on Monday, I
decided to use three different
short poems for fluency. This was
the first time that I have used
poetry during tutoring. I decided
to use poetry because I felt that
Michaiah particularly needed help
with expression and pace while
reading, two things that poetry
can be helpful with.

Comprehension
During both sessions, I focused
instruction on asking questions
and answering them. I tried to ask
thought provoking questions
before reading to get Michaiah
engaged in the books we would
be reading, and to get her
thinking about them. During the
session on Wednesday, however, I
decided to do an on the spot
activity which worked rather well.
In the book Click, Clack, Moo:
Cows That Type, various
characters in the book write
letters to each other back and
forth. After reading the book in its
entirety, it is kind of hard to
remember the order in which the
letters were written, and who
wrote them. I decided to do a
sequencing-type activity with
Michaiah in which I had her flip
through the book and find the
points where the letters were
written. We made a timeline on
the board which had the moment
when every letter was written in
the book and in what order they
were written. This activity really
helped Michaiah remember the
important events in the book, and
she enjoyed it.
